When you think about household pests, you may picture them as a nuisance that damages your home or ruins your food. However, these common invaders can also seriously impact your health. From allergic reactions to the spread of harmful bacteria, general household pests pose significant risks that many homeowners underestimate.

Allergies and Asthma Triggers

Pests like cockroaches, dust mites, and even rodents produce allergens that can aggravate asthma and trigger severe allergic reactions. Cockroach droppings, saliva, and shed body parts contain potent allergens. When these particles become airborne, they can cause respiratory issues, particularly in children and older adults.

Disease Transmission

General household pests are notorious carriers of disease. Rodents, for example, can spread hantavirus, leptospirosis, and salmonella through their droppings and urine. Cockroaches can also contaminate your food and surfaces with pathogens such as E. coli and salmonella, potentially leading to food poisoning. Even ants can track in bacteria from unsanitary areas, contaminating your kitchen in the process.

Skin Irritation and Bites

Some household pests are biters, leaving behind itchy welts and sometimes even transmitting disease. Fleas, bed bugs, and mosquitoes can cause painful bites that lead to infection if scratched excessively. Bed bugs, in particular, are becoming a growing problem in many homes, causing not only physical irritation but also emotional stress.

Emotional and Mental Health Impacts

Living with a pest infestation can take a toll on your mental well-being. Many people experience anxiety, stress, and even sleep disturbances due to worrying about pests crawling around their home. The fear of being bitten, or of pests spreading through the house, can create significant emotional distress for homeowners and their families.
